P/T Research Consultant (casual) Care Initiative Roundtables 2026-2027 on Innovation in Long Term Care
Casual or Consultant contract
Approximately 20 days of work available from August 2026 through early 2027
Green Templeton College is a graduate community at the heart of the University of Oxford. It brings together students, academics and practitioners with a particular focus on business and management, health and medicine, and social sciences.
The Research Consultant will work with a named academic (and GTC emeritus fellow) from the Department of Social Policy and Intervention, University of Oxford to make the roundtable a success.
Refine the purpose and develop the structure of the roundtable and undertake research to scope the issues involved and prepare briefing material, as well as review and summarise technical literature and distil this material into a background report.
You will have excellent written abilities and research and policy analysis experience. You will need to have a knowledge of social care systems, experience of producing briefing papers for senior stakeholders as well as strong stakeholder engagement and consultation skills.
